QUALITY & EXPERTISE FOR YOUR SEALING NEEDS DESCRIPTION The BECA 338 profile is a single acting symmetrical seal composed of a profiled, filled PTFE seal and two V-springs that are resistant to corrosion. Each of the springs acts individually on one of the seal's lips. This profile is particularly suited to applications where it is necessary to have a significant seal radial cross-section. ADVANTAGES Wide temperature range and excellent chemical resistance Low friction coefficient; no stick-slip effect Excellent abrasion resistance Good dimensional stability Non-toxic material APPLICATIONS Food & Beverage Measuring devices Pumps Separators Valves MATERIALS Profiled seal Carbon-filled PTFE V-Shaped springs Stainless steel Other materials are available. Please refer to the materials table on the next page. | TECHNICAL DATA Temperature -200°C / +260°C Pressure 30 MPa Speed 15 m/s Media Practically all types of fluids, and chemical and gas products The figures above indicate the maximum values and may not be cumulated.
